Johnny Harvey

Johnny Harvey was an early-twentieth-century Scottish-American association football forward.

Records of Harvey's career are fragmentary, but he played for J&P Coats during the 1915–1916 Southern New England Soccer League season.

In 1923, he was back with J&P Coats as it played in the American Soccer League.

In 1927, he began the season with Coats, played eleven games, then moved to the Fall River F.C.

He returned to J&P Coats which was renamed the Pawtucket Rangers under new ownership.
